Agfa Looks Back on Successful Graphispag 2007 in Spain.

Meets Ambitious Targets Thanks to Chemistry-free CtP and UV Curable Inkjet Systems.

Mortsel, Belgium — 08 March 2007 —Agfa Graphics announced today that it met its ambitious show targets at the Graphispag 2007prepress and printing exhibition(Barcelona, Spain, 19-25 February). More than 50 CtP systems,the majority of which for use with :Azura chemistry-free plates, were sold at the show, but also five :Avalon VLF (Very Large Format) systems. From the company’s rapidly expanding inkjet portfolio,:Anapurna wide-format UV curable inkjet printersalso contributed to the success.

Digital Prepress, Software Solutions and Wide-Format Printing.

Agfa’s stand showed a state-of-the art production workflow including thermal CtP for commercial and package printing, with :Acento and :Avalon CtP systems from 4-up to Very Large Format, with :Energy Elite premium plates and Thermofuse-based, patented and record-selling chemistry-free :Azura plates.

Agfa applications specialists brought a theatre presentation to demonstrate the tangible benefits of:ApogeeX and :Delano software. By automating prepress production, streamlining proofing and project management, and involving print buyers in the printer’s workflow, they reduce error, save time and free up resources. After each presentation, Agfa’s specialists answered questions from the showgoers.

The :Anapurna wide format UV-curable ink printer first shown at Ipex 2006 was demonstrated in Barcelona printing very high quality at high production speeds onto virtually any flexible or rigid media. Output ranging from banners, plastic, plexiglass, metal, board, and many more proved its versatility.

Newspaper Production.

Agfa has made violet laser CtP a de facto standard for newspaper prepress production. The Graphispag stand featured a live technology demo of chemistry-free violet platemaking, showing future direction for violet newspaper CtP. Agfa plans to commercialise this new plate material by Drupa 2008. :Arkitex OptiInk and IntelliTune demonstrated how newspapers today can make substantial ink savings and implement automatic image enhancement with new easy to use software modules within market-leading :Arkitex newspaper software.

Packaging and Security.

Spain is one of the world’s foremost package printing markets. :Avalon CtP and new :Energy Elite premium thermal plates handle exacting printing conditions including the use of UV-offset inks and aggressive fount solutions.:Alterno colour conversion software widens the gamut of printable colours and saves printing costs by replacing the many colours normally used in package production with two, user-definable colours. New :SecuSeal security software is an NT plug-in for Adobe Illustrator which lets designers add counterfeit-proof patterns to their designsto help brand owners combat counterfeiting and protect their most valuable asset.

Fully Booked Schedulesthroughout the Show.

Demonstration schedules for all systems and solutions were fully booked throughout the show. Agfa reportsorder intake on the show floor exceeding its own goals. CtP sales accounted for the bulk of this, and 80% of systems sold will be imaging :Azura chemistry-free plates. Agfa has well over 1000 :Azura installations worldwide of this chemistry-free plate, which uses patented ThermoFuse technology to make CtP imaging 100% digital while eliminating the affect of chemicals on the printing image.

About Agfa.

The Agfa-Gevaert Group is one of the world’s leading imaging and information technology companies. Agfa develops, manufactures and markets analogue and digital systems for the printing industry (Agfa Graphics), the healthcare sector (Agfa HealthCare) and specific industrial applications (Agfa Materials).

Agfa's headquarters are in Mortsel, Belgium. The company is present in 40 countries and has agents in another 100 countries throughout the world. The Agfa-Gevaert Group achieved a turnover of 3,401million euro in 2006.

About Agfa Graphics.

Agfa Graphicsoffers integrated prepress solutions to the printing industry. These solutions comprise consumables, hardware, software and services for production workflow, project and colour management. Computer-to-film, computer-to-plate and digital proofing systems have earned Agfa Graphics a worldwide leadership position in the commercial and package printing and the newspaper publishing markets.

Agfa Graphics is rapidly expanding its offerings in the growing digital inkjet market. Its experience in both imaging and emulsion technology has provided the expertise required for making an assortment of high-quality UV and solvent-based inks. Joint development and manufacturing partnerships with industry leaders expand its technological reach and allow the company to develop comprehensive digital solutions for printing documents,posters, banners, signage, displays, labels and packaging materials.
